From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:
Slate-gray \Slate"-gray`\, a.
Of a dark gray, like slate.
[1913 Webster]
From WordNet (r) 2.0 [wn]:
slate-gray
adj : of the color of slate or granite; "the slaty sky of dawn"
[syn: {slaty}, {slatey}, {stone-gray}]
